Terr Taneel was a human female senator for the Galactic Republic who was on the planet Coruscant during the final days of the Clone Wars and represented Senex. Taneel was also present in a meeting with members of the Delegation of 2,000.
Biography[]
A human female[2] from Neelanon[1] Terr Taneel was a senator in the Galactic Republic[3] during the conflict against the Confederacy of Independent Systems, known as the Clone Wars. She represented the world Senex in the Galactic Senate[4] and sat on a committee close to Supreme Chancellor Sheev Palpatine.[1] After the Chancellor's rescue during the Battle of Coruscant,[2] she breathed a sigh of relief[1] and was amongst the crowd who greeted the Chancellor on one of the Senate Building's landing pads when he was returned from Separatist capture by Jedi Knight Anakin Skywalker.[2]
Taneel later attended the Galaxies Opera House while Palpatine and Skywalker were viewing a performance of Squid Lake there.[2] Taneel met with Senators Padmé Amidala, Mon Mothma and Bail Organa among other members of the Delegation of 2,000, a group of 2,000 senators who demanded that Chancellor Palpatine return the emergency powers he had been granted back to the Senate when the war came to an end.[3]
Personality and traits[]
Taneel was suspicious of Palpatine during the Clone Wars and concerns about his power-grabbing caused her to join forces with Organa and his allies. The senator was an intelligent and diplomatic individual, but was not especially strong or fast and had little skill in combat. She was not Force-sensitive.[1]
Behind the scenes[]

Amanda Lucas as Terr Taneel
Taneel was portrayed by director George Lucas' eldest daughter, Amanda Lucas, in the 2005 film Star Wars: Episode III Revenge of the Sith, the third and final installment of the Star Wars prequel trilogy.[2] In April 2003, George Lucas discussed with the costume designer Trisha Biggar the need for four female Senatorial outfits, including one for Amanda and another for her sister Katie.[5] Ultimately, Katie was given the part of Chi Eekway Papanoida and Amanda the part of Terr Taneel.[2]
